FASA releases results of Franchisee Satisfaction Survey

The Franchise Association of South Africa (FASA) has released the results of its Franchisee Satisfaction Survey, in which a high level of franchisee satisfaction (82%) was recorded. The franchise sector contributes 11.6% to the country’s GDP through its 757 franchise systems (a 21% growth) and its network of 31,111 franchisees. Success in the franchise business […]

Franchising mistakes to avoid

By: Anita du Toit – partner at Franchising Plus. To become a preferred franchisor, franchise companies should avoid the following ten mistakes. Not charging a royalty on sales but rather adding margin to product This is problematic, as the franchisor will not benefit from a franchisee adding additional products or services to its range.
